from turtle import *

def square(size=50, rgb='pink'):
    '''绘制正方形
    参数size指定边长
    参数rgb指定画笔颜色
    如果没有给参数,采用默认值
    '''
    pencolor(rgb)
    for i in range(4):
        fd(size)
        left(90)


def main():
    setup(800, 600)
    speed(0)

    n = 10
    for i in range(n):
        square(80)
        left(360/n)

    hideturtle()
    done()


if __name__ == '__main__':
    main()

 

 

from turtle import *

setup(800, 600)
pencolor('pink')
n = 10
speed(0)

for i in range(n):
     # 绘制一片花瓣
     for j in range(2):
         circle(80, 90)
         left(90)
     right(360/n)

hideturtle()
done()

from turtle import *
from random import random
setup(800, 600)
speed(0)

def rect(w, h, fc):
    fillcolor(fc)
    for i in range(1, 5):
        if i % 2 == 1:
            d = w
        else:
            d = h
        fd(d)
        left(90)
def moveto(x, y):
    penup()
    goto(x, y)
    pendown()

for i in range(10):
    moveto(20 * i, 0)
    rgb = tuple(random() for i in range(3))
    begin_fill()
    rect(20, 50, rgb)
    end_fill()
for i in range(10):
    moveto(-20 * i, 0)
    rgb = tuple(random() for i in range(3))
    begin_fill()
    rect(20, 50, rgb)
    end_fill()

hideturtle()
done()
